Epiretinal membranes (ERM) are a common finding in older patients. Although they may be associated with numerous clinical conditions, most epiretinal membranes occur in the absence of ocular pathology. Patients symptoms range from asymptotic to complaints of severe vision loss and metamorphopsia. Epiretinal membranes are commonly classified according to their density, to the severity of retinal distortion and to associated biomicroscopic changes. Pars plana vitrectomy has been found to be effective in removing ERM from the macula, improving the visual acuity and decreasing metamorphopsia. Both idiopathic and secondary ERMs do well after surgery, although secondary ERMs showed a greater amount of improvement than idiopathic ones. Complications are frequent including accelerated postoperative nuclear sclerosis, retinal breaks and RD, macular edema, RPE and, occasionally, macular hole and hypotony. However only RD involving the macula have a worsening prognosis on final outcome.  相似文献

Background: Formation of epiretinal membranes occurs in proliferative vitreoretinopathy, macular pucker and after penetrating trauma. Epiretinal membrane formation includes cell migration and proliferation, extracellular matrix formation and tissue contraction. Generally in scar tissue formation, the production of new extracellular matrix occurs concomitantly with its proteolytic degradation, resulting in continuous tissue remodelling. The plasminogen activator-mediated proteolytic cascade is an important mechanism for pericellular degradation of the extracellular matrix. Therefore we wanted to study the presence of the plasminogen activator-mediated proteolytic cascade in epiretinal membranes. Methods: Specimens of 18 epiretinal and 3 subretinal membranes were obtained during vitreous surgery for retinal detachment with proliferative vitreoretinopathy or macular pucker. Plasminogen activators and plasmin were characterized in frozen sections of epiretinal membranes by in situ zymography and in membrane lysates by zymography. Indirect immunofluorescence staining was performed to localize urokinase in epiretinal membranes. Results: Urokinase was present in 17/21 and tissue-type plasminogen activator in 12/21 of the membranes studied. Active plasmin was not detected in the frozen sections of epiretinal membranes. Immunofluorescence staining localized urokinase predominantly in the areas invaded by macrophages and cells of retinal pigment epithelial origin. Conclusion: Our results demonstrate the presence of proteolytic activity in periretinal scar tissue. Urokinase was more consistently present, but smaller amounts of tissue-type plasminogen activator were also found in the specimens. These results indicate that continuous tissue remodelling with simultaneous extracellular matrix production and breakdown regulates the growth of epiretinal membranes.  相似文献

In this paper we present the results of fiftheen consecutive patients who underwent vitrectomy surgery for epiretinal membranes in the posterior pole of the eye, resulting in a visual improvement in 75% of the cases. Complaints of metamorphopia disappeared or decreased considerably in nearly all cases.  相似文献

AIMS: To determine whether the computerised version of the new aniseikonia test (NAT) is a valid, reliable method to measure aniseikonia and establish whether aniseikonia occurs in patients with epiretinal membranes (ERM) with preserved good visual acuity. METHODS: With a computerised version of the NAT, horizontal and vertical aniseikonia was measured in 16 individuals (mean 47 (SD 16.46) years) with no ocular history and 14 patients (mean 67.7 (14.36) years) with ERM. Test validity was evaluated by inducing aniseikonia with size lenses. Test reliability was assessed by the test-retest method. RESULTS: In normal individuals, the mean percentage (SD) aniseikonia was -0.24% (0.71) horizontal and 0% (0.59) vertical. Validity studies revealed mean (SD) 0.990 (0.005) horizontal and 0.991 (0.004) vertical correlation coefficients, 0.985 (0.111) horizontal and 0.989 (0.102) vertical slope. Repeatability coefficients were 1.04 horizontal and 0.88 vertical. Aniseikonia in patients with ERM ranged from 4% to 14%. Eight patients showed 2% or more size difference between horizontal and vertical meridians. CONCLUSIONS: The aniseikonia test used in this study can be considered a simple, fast, valid and reliable method to measure the difference in image size perceived by each eye. Aniseikonia does occur in symptomatic patients with ERM. The effect of ERM on image size is heterogeneous across the retinal area affected.  相似文献

· Purpose: Surgery has been successful in removing epiretinal membranes (ERM) from the macula, allowing some improvement in vision in 80–90% of patients; however, complications are relatively frequent. We conducted a retrospective study to evaluate the rate of peri- and postoperative complications and their influence on functional outcome of eyes having been operated on for ERM. · Material and methods: Preoperative findings, intraoperative and postoperative complications as final results of 70 consecutive cases of idiopathic or secondary ERM operated on by the same retina surgeon were analyzed. · Results: In all cases the ERMs were succesfully removed from the fovea. The mean visual acuity (VA) increased from 0.34±0.2 to 0.54±0.31 (P<0.05) postoperatively. Idiopathic and secondary ERM both showed significant improvement after surgery. Complications included intraoperative hemorrhage and retinal tears and postoperative progressive nuclear sclerosis, retinal tears causing detachments, macular edema and retinal pigmentary epitheliopathy. Final VA was not significantly different from the mean after complications, apart from when retinal detachments involved the macular area. · Conclusions: Performing surgery for ERM is worthwhile in eyes with major decreased VA and in eyes with metamorphopsia but only moderately reduced vision. Postoperative complications are frequent but can usually be managed successfully. Of them, only retinal detachment has a negative effect on the final functional outcome. Clinicopathologic correlation of pigmented epiretinal membranes   总被引:1,自引:0,他引:1  
We performed clinicopathologic correlation on ten surgically removed pigmented epiretinal membranes causing macular pucker. All cases occurred in eyes with existing retinal holes or tears, including eight cases of macular pucker after previous retinal detachment. These cases probably represented a limited form of proliferative vitreoretinopathy. All membranes contained pigment epithelial cells with polarity, basement membrane, and melanosomes. Cytoplasmic melanin granules accounted for the clinical feature of pigmentation in these eyes.  相似文献

Surgical management of idiopathic epiretinal membranes   总被引:8,自引:0,他引:8  
The authors reviewed 33 consecutive cases of idiopathic epiretinal membranes removed by vitreous surgical techniques. Visual acuity improved in 79% of surgically treated eyes. In uncomplicated cases, a 47% gain in visual acuity was achieved. Of those eyes that had improved visual acuity post-operatively, 82.5% of the final visual acuity returned by four to eight weeks post-operatively. Eyes with opaque membranes had visual acuity results no worse than those with translucent membranes. Eyes with no pre-operative cystoid edema had better visual acuity results than eyes with cystoid macular edema (CME), although no statistically significant difference was shown. Surgical removal of membranes decreased fluorescein dye leakage in 30% of eyes; while no change in post-operative leakage was noted in 60%, one eye had increased CME post-operatively. Complications included development of nuclear sclerotic cataract, retinal breaks, retinal detachment, and one case of pigment epithelial/retinal burn from the endoilluminator, residual and recurrent membrane formation, and anterior ischemic optic neuropathy.  相似文献

BACKGROUND/AIMS: Eyes with epiretinal membranes (ERMs) often have alterations of retinal vessels. The authors studied perifoveal microcirculation in eyes with epiretinal membranes (ERMs) using scanning laser ophthalmoscope (SLO) fluorescein angiography. METHODS: Mean capillary blood flow velocity (CFV) was measured as an index of perifoveal microcirculation by SLO fluorescein angiography in 26 eyes with ERMs (19 eyes with idiopathic epiretinal membranes, seven eyes with epiretinal membranes after retinal detachment surgery) before and 6 months after vitreous surgery, and in 23 healthy control subjects. RESULTS: The mean CFV was significantly reduced in eyes with ERMs compared with healthy controls (p=0.012), and the postoperative mean CFV was significantly increased compared with the preoperative mean CFV (p=0.041). CONCLUSION: Significant changes of capillary blood flow velocity in the perifoveal areas were observed between normal subjects and eyes with epiretinal membranes. This indicates that eyes with ERMs show abnormal haemodynamics in the perifoveal capillaries.  相似文献

PURPOSE: To quantify the degree of metamorphopsia in patients with idiopathic epiretinal membranes (ERMs), by use of a new metamorphopsia chart (M-CHARTS) developed by the authors. METHODS: These M-CHARTS had 19 dotted lines with dot intervals of between 0.2 degrees (fine) and 2.0 degrees (coarse) visual angles. As the dot intervals were changed from fine to coarse, a decrease in the severity of metamorphopsia was noted. In this study, the minimum visual angle of the dotted lines needed to cause the metamorphopsia to disappear was measured in 51 eyes of 51 patients with ERM. The metamorphopsia scores were compared with the stages of ERM classified by scanning laser ophthalmoscope (SLO) images. RESULTS: In patients with ERM, the metamorphopsia score increased depending on the severity of membrane proliferation classified by SLO images. The scores obtained from the horizontal dotted lines were larger than those of the vertical lines in advanced stages of ERM. CONCLUSIONS: M-CHARTS provide a very simple and useful method for evaluating the severity of metamorphopsia in patients with ERM.  相似文献

Summary Simple epiretinal membranes are delicate cellular membranes occurring at the vitreoretinal juncture. They produce no symptoms or macroscopically detectable change, but are a common microscopic finding in enucleated eyes. The ultrastructural features of these membranes were studies in eight eyes surgically enucleated for unrelated ocular conditions or for orbital lesions. Simple epiretinal membranes are composed exclusively of glial cells. Evidence is presented that these cells derive from accessory glia of the superficial retina which react to a variety of stimuli and migrate through breaks in the retinal surface (which may later heal). This pathogenic sequence is discussed in light of present knowledge of retinal accessory glia and their role in retinal disease.
